PetsHotel Pet Care Specialist applicants have rated the interview process at PetSmart with 1.7 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 75% positive. To compare, the company-average is 66.5%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for PetsHotel Pet Care Specialist roles take an average of 9 days to get hired, when considering 28 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at PetSmart overall takes an average of 14 days.
Common stages of the interview process at PetSmart as a PetsHotel Pet Care Specialist according to 28 Glassdoor interviews include:
One on one interview: 34%
Drug test: 25%
Background check: 22%
Personality test: 6%
Skills test: 4%
Group panel interview: 3%
IQ intelligence test: 1%
Other: 1%
Presentation: 1%
Phone interview: 1%

I was interviewed twice and both managers asked me the same basic questions: Why do you want to work here, what is your availability, are there any animals you aren't comfortable around.
very easy questions, got called back next day, they asked me if i was comfortable with getting dirty and constantly picking up poop, asked if i was scared of any breeds
Easy and relaxed, not hard questions for me. A lot of basic animal questions about the behaviors. Asked me basic questions on work and school life. They wanted to see my overall goals. They discussed the role and possible room to grow.
Very quick & easy, asked about comfort levels with situations regarding cats & dogs, asked about previous animal and retail experiences, Discussed pay & availability. Very easy going & casual interview process
